One cow costs € 642 – a real fortune in a country where the average monthly wage is just € 46. Sunset alarm: a Mundari man blows into a cow horn, producing a hollow sound that resonates for miles. This act is how they call their tle. But it's a risky moment: raids are common, and herders are killed every year by the Dinka people.

Get Price20/01/2009 · Sudan was a collection of small, independent kingdoms and principalities from the beginning of the Christian era until 182021, when Egypt conquered and unified the northern portion of the country. Historically, the pestilential swamps of the Suud discouraged expansion into the deeper south of the country.

Get PriceQuick facts. Sudan split from South Sudan in 2011 and is now the third largest country in Africa. Sudan is a very diverse multilingual population with 114 native languages and over 500 accents. The river Nile runs through Sudan from the north to the south. Khartoum, the capital of Sudan, means elephant trunk in Arabic.
